S&P upgrades Red Electrica to A-

Standard & Poor's said it raised its long-term corporate credit rating on Red Electrica Corporacion SA and its subsidiary Red Electrica de Espana SAU to A- from BBB+.

The outlook is stable.

The agency also affirmed its A-2 short-term corporate credit ratings on both entities.

S&P said the upgrade reflects its recent upgrade of Spain. The agency factors in its assessments of Red Electrica’s "excellent" business risk profile and "significant" financial risk profile, which together result in a stand-alone credit profile of a-.

Under the criteria for rating above the sovereign, Red Electrica can be rated up to one notch above Spain.

S&P considers that Spain's improving economic prospects support Red Electrica’s credit fundamentals.
